Where una dey live sef? It is ethically wrong for medical professionals to advertise their services except in professional journals.

My guess is that these are the people that bring in funny diagnostic machines claiming to diagnose and treat any ailment. I can see they've switched to aggressive marketing.

For now,the only people authorised by FMOH to carry door-to-door services are health workers providing vaccine services and this is properly coordinated down to the local government.

Laalamed: Nothing wrong about home-based diagnosis and treatment. Providers of such services must be either licenced doctors, pharmacists and nurses. They must have office address that can be verified. They must register with cac to do such things.

The fact that they prescribe drugs and then sell same makes the situation very messy. Clinicians are not licensed to sell drugs and pharmacists are not licensed to prescribe. That fact that those people are doing both shows they are fake.
